Cost Analysis and the Financial Benefits of Metal Roofing
One of the primary concerns for any homeowner considering a roof replacement is the cost. Although the initial investment in metal roofing may seem higher than that of asphalt shingles, the long-term financial benefits are substantial. Metal roofing systems boast remarkable durability, often lasting 40–70 years or more, which minimizes the need for frequent roof replacements and repairs.
When assessing the metal roofing benefits, it’s essential to consider the reduced maintenance costs, lower energy bills due to reflective properties, and the increased resale value of properties fitted with high-quality metal roofs. Additionally, many homeowners in Oklahoma City can explore tax incentives or rebates for energy-efficient installations, thereby defraying the upfront cost and accelerating the return on investment.
Cost-efficiency over time is further bolstered by reduced labor and material expenses associated with metal roofs. Their lightweight construction allows for easier handling, installation, and even lowers the structural burden on your home. As these roofs are designed to be robust and weather-resistant, issues such as water damage and deterioration are dramatically reduced, preventing costly repairs in the future.
Local property inspectors and real estate agents recognize that homes adorned with metal roofs command a premium in the market. Many prospective buyers are increasingly seeking homes that are fortified against weather extremes and boast low-maintenance features, reinforcing the value-add of metal roofing in the overall property investment equation.

Energy Efficiency and Environmental Considerations
One of the standout metal roofing benefits is its contribution to energy efficiency, a growing concern among homeowners looking to reduce their carbon footprint while saving on utility bills. In the sun-drenched summers of Oklahoma City, metal roofs with reflective coatings can deflect a large percentage of solar heat, lowering indoor temperatures and reducing reliance on air conditioning.
This reflective feature not only improves home comfort but also results in significant energy cost savings. The metal roofing systems are designed to meet high energy efficiency standards, making them eligible for various incentives and rebates. Homeowners who choose metal roofs often experience a noticeable reduction in energy consumption, contributing to lower monthly utility expenses.
Environmentally, metal roofs stand out for their sustainability. Many metal roofing materials are made from recycled content and can be recycled again at the end of their service life, unlike traditional asphalt shingles that often end up in landfills. This recyclability significantly diminishes the environmental impact of roofing projects, aligning with global efforts to promote sustainable building practices.
Furthermore, the longevity of metal roofs means fewer replacements over the lifetime of a home, reducing resource consumption and environmental waste. With the rising importance of green building certifications and eco-friendly home improvements, metal roofing presents a compelling option for environmentally conscious homeowners.

Comparing Metal Roofing with Other Roofing Options
When evaluating roofing options, homeowners often compare metal roofing with traditional asphalt shingles, tiles, and wood shakes. While each material has its own merits, metal roofing consistently stands out for its durability, energy efficiency, and overall value. Asphalt shingles, though initially inexpensive, have a shorter lifespan and require more regular maintenance, making them less viable for long-term investment.
Tiles and wood shakes may provide unique aesthetic appeal, but they often come with higher installation costs and pose challenges in climates with significant temperature fluctuations like those in Oklahoma City. Pro Tip #1: Optimize Your Roof’s Energy Efficiency
When selecting a metal roof, choose one with a high solar reflectance and thermal emittance rating. These properties significantly reduce heat absorption, lowering cooling costs during Oklahoma City’s summer. Inquire about finishes that specifically enhance these features, and ask your contractor about ways to integrate additional insulation or ventilation options to maximize energy efficiency.
